IT Administrator - SAP Workload Automation (Part-time)

System Administrator • Vor Ort • Teilzeit Deutschland Bamberg, Deutschland

The Brose Group has been shaping the future of mobility for over 100 years. This IT Administrator role is responsible for SAP background processes and the central workload automation environment, part-time, working closely with colleagues in Bamberg and Pune.

Responsibilities

  • Plan, create, and administer SAP background jobs and job chains within the central workload automation environment
  • Monitor, analyze, and recover failed SAP background jobs as part of daily operations
  • Handle incidents in 1st and 2nd level support for SAP background jobs, including error analysis, escalation, and job configuration optimization
  • Plan, execute, and monitor SAP archiving jobs
  • Design and implement new automation solutions in Streamworks for SAP and archiving processes
  • Actively contribute to the further development of the group-wide scheduling and automation platform
  • Work closely with international colleagues at the Bamberg and Pune sites

Requirements

  • Degree in computer science, business informatics, or a comparable qualification
  • Good SAP knowledge, especially in SAP Background Processing (job scheduling, monitoring, error analysis) and Application Support
  • Experience with job scheduling and workload automation tools (e.g. Automic Automation, BMC Control-M, AutomateNOW!, Streamworks), or alternatively solid SAP knowledge in logistics, production, or application management with an interest in automation topics
  • Willingness to learn the Streamworks scheduling solution used at Brose
  • Analytical thinking, structured and solution-oriented way of working
  • Very good German and English skills
